- Tuesday, June 4, 3:56 PM The House defense appropriations subcommittee produces a draft proposal that includes funding for all 29 Lockheed Martin (LMT -0.2%) F-35 fighters requested by the Pentagon. The proposal also includes funding for: two SSN-774 Huntington Ingalls (HII +0.8%) / General Dynamics (GD -0.3%) attack subs, four Littoral Combat Ships (previous) from LMT and Austal (AUTLF.PK), a total of 110 helicopters made by United Technologies (UTX -0.9%), and 21 manufactured by Boeing (BA -0.9%). The total amount earmarked for "equipment procurement": $98.4B. (the bill) 3 Comments
- Tuesday, June 4, 3:36 AM Huntington Ingalls (HII) has won a 10-year $3.33B order from the U.S. navy to build five DDG 51 destroyers, with the company set to earn a profit of 14% on the deal. General Dynamics (GD) has received a $2.84B order for four of the warships plus an option for an additional vessel. Meanwhile, Huntington Ingalls CEO Mike Petters has said that the company is on course to increase its profit margins and keep distributing dividends over the coming years despite what are expected to be flat revenues. - Wednesday, November 28, 2012, 5:19 PM Huntington Ingalls (HII) CEO Mike Petters says he's still looking for partners to convert the Avondale naval shipyard into a manufacturing plant for the energy sector. HII plans to close the yard when it completes a transport ship for the U.S. Navy next year, and Petters affirms the facility - once Louisiana's largest employer - would be shut down if no alternative use is secured.
